Sun Oven Inspired DIY Solar Oven: The Box Exterior
Other than the top window and seals, the box is the most important part of the solar oven project. Maintaining a high internal temperature requires a good seal on top, and a well insulated box. Last week I put together the solar oven box with sheet metal, high heat paint, and the corner guards .
